✦ Synopsis


The signitiunce of the detailed balance principle and equilibrium solutions of the master equation is discussed from a thermodynamic point of view for isohted and isorhermai systems. Starting from e master equation for aII the time dependent degrees of freedom it is shown that the uniquenessof the equilibrium distribution as a stationary solution is ensured if the detailed rate constants are Manced with the aid of the distribution which maximizes the entropy subject to the thermodynamic constmiutr This procedure should precede physical assumptions which simplify the origimd master equation, e-g-the assumption that rapidly reboxing modes can be described by canomal distribution functions.
